通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

如何搜python题的答案

如何搜python题的答案

要搜Python题的答案,可以通过使用搜索引擎、在线编程社区、编程学习网站、文档与教程、互动问答平台等方法。其中,使用搜索引擎是最常见和高效的方法之一。通过输入具体问题的关键词,搜索引擎会返回相关的网页、论坛帖子和教程链接。下面将详细描述如何使用搜索引擎来搜寻Python题的答案。

使用搜索引擎

选择合适的关键词

使用搜索引擎时,选择合适的关键词是找到准确答案的关键。关键词应该包括问题的核心内容和与Python相关的术语。例如,如果你想知道如何在Python中倒序一个列表,你可以使用关键词“Python reverse list”进行搜索。为了提高搜索的精确度,可以在关键词中包含更多的细节,例如“Python how to reverse a list”。

使用高级搜索技巧

利用搜索引擎的高级搜索技巧可以更快找到答案。例如,使用引号将精确短语包围起来,搜索结果会显示包含该短语的网页。另外,可以使用减号排除不相关的内容,例如“Python reverse list -Java”来避免显示与Java相关的内容。

在线编程社区

Stack Overflow

Stack Overflow 是一个广受欢迎的编程问答社区,许多程序员在这里提问和回答问题。通过在Stack Overflow上搜索关键词或提问,你可以找到许多关于Python问题的详细回答和代码示例。

GitHub

GitHub 是一个代码托管平台,许多开发者在上面分享他们的项目和代码。通过在GitHub上搜索Python相关的关键词,可以找到许多开源项目和代码示例,这些都可以帮助你解答Python题。

编程学习网站

W3Schools 和 GeeksforGeeks

W3Schools 和 GeeksforGeeks 是两个非常有名的编程学习网站,这里有大量的Python教程和代码示例。通过在这些网站上搜索具体的Python问题,可以找到详细的解答和学习资源。

Codecademy 和 Coursera

Codecademy 和 Coursera 提供系统的编程课程,包括Python。通过学习这些课程,可以系统地掌握Python知识,从而更好地解决Python题。

文档与教程

官方文档

Python 官方文档是学习Python的权威资源。通过查阅官方文档,可以找到关于Python各个模块和函数的详细介绍和使用示例。

教程书籍

许多编程书籍也提供详细的Python教程和代码示例,例如《Python编程:从入门到实践》、《流畅的Python》等。这些书籍可以帮助你深入理解Python,并解答各种Python题。

互动问答平台

Quora 和知乎

Quora 和知乎是两个非常流行的问答平台,许多人在上面分享他们的编程经验和知识。通过在这些平台上搜索具体的Python问题,可以找到许多有价值的回答和讨论。

Reddit

Reddit 有多个编程相关的子版块,例如r/learnpython和r/Python。在这些子版块上,你可以找到许多Python问题的讨论和解答。

一、使用搜索引擎

选择合适的关键词

选择合适的关键词是找到准确答案的关键。关键词应该包括问题的核心内容和与Python相关的术语。例如,如果你想知道如何在Python中倒序一个列表,你可以使用关键词“Python reverse list”进行搜索。为了提高搜索的精确度,可以在关键词中包含更多的细节,例如“Python how to reverse a list”。

在输入关键词时,尽量简洁明了,但也要包含足够的信息来描述问题。比如,对于一个涉及到特定函数的问题,可以直接使用函数名加上需要解决的问题描述。比如你要查找Python中的字符串分割方法,可以输入“Python split string by character”。这样的关键词可以帮助搜索引擎更准确地返回相关的结果。

使用高级搜索技巧

利用搜索引擎的高级搜索技巧可以更快找到答案。例如,使用引号将精确短语包围起来,搜索结果会显示包含该短语的网页。另外,可以使用减号排除不相关的内容,例如“Python reverse list -Java”来避免显示与Java相关的内容。

此外,还可以使用特定的网站进行搜索,比如在搜索框输入“site:stackoverflow.com Python reverse list”,这样可以确保搜索结果只来自Stack Overflow网站。类似的,使用“filetype:pdf Python tutorial”可以找到与Python相关的PDF格式的教程和文档。

二、在线编程社区

Stack Overflow

Stack Overflow 是一个广受欢迎的编程问答社区,许多程序员在这里提问和回答问题。通过在Stack Overflow上搜索关键词或提问,你可以找到许多关于Python问题的详细回答和代码示例。

在Stack Overflow上提问时,尽量提供详细的背景信息和你已经尝试过的解决方案,这样其他用户可以更好地理解你的问题并提供有效的帮助。搜索时,可以使用特定标签(tags)来过滤结果,比如使用“[python] reverse list”标签来找到所有与Python列表反转相关的问题和答案。

GitHub

GitHub 是一个代码托管平台,许多开发者在上面分享他们的项目和代码。通过在GitHub上搜索Python相关的关键词,可以找到许多开源项目和代码示例,这些都可以帮助你解答Python题。

在GitHub上搜索时,可以查看代码仓库的README文件和Wiki页面,这些文件通常会包含项目的详细介绍和使用说明。此外,还可以查看项目的Issues和Pull Requests部分,那里可能有其他开发者提出的相关问题和解决方案。

三、编程学习网站

W3Schools 和 GeeksforGeeks

W3Schools 和 GeeksforGeeks 是两个非常有名的编程学习网站,这里有大量的Python教程和代码示例。通过在这些网站上搜索具体的Python问题,可以找到详细的解答和学习资源。

W3Schools 提供了许多简洁明了的教程和示例代码,非常适合初学者使用。而GeeksforGeeks不仅提供教程,还有许多编程题目和解答,非常适合用来练习和提高编程技能。

Codecademy 和 Coursera

Codecademy 和 Coursera 提供系统的编程课程,包括Python。通过学习这些课程,可以系统地掌握Python知识,从而更好地解决Python题。

Codecademy 提供了互动式的编程学习体验,用户可以在浏览器中直接编写和运行代码。而Coursera则提供了许多由大学和机构提供的专业课程,用户可以通过这些课程深入学习Python的各个方面。

四、文档与教程

官方文档

Python 官方文档是学习Python的权威资源。通过查阅官方文档,可以找到关于Python各个模块和函数的详细介绍和使用示例。

官方文档不仅详细介绍了Python的每个内置函数和模块,还包括许多使用示例和最佳实践指南。通过阅读官方文档,可以深入理解Python的工作机制和使用方法。

教程书籍

许多编程书籍也提供详细的Python教程和代码示例,例如《Python编程:从入门到实践》、《流畅的Python》等。这些书籍可以帮助你深入理解Python,并解答各种Python题。

书籍通常涵盖了从基础到高级的知识,提供了系统的学习路径和大量的练习题目。通过阅读和实践这些书籍中的内容,可以全面提升自己的Python编程能力。

五、互动问答平台

Quora 和知乎

Quora 和知乎是两个非常流行的问答平台,许多人在上面分享他们的编程经验和知识。通过在这些平台上搜索具体的Python问题,可以找到许多有价值的回答和讨论。

在这些平台上提问时,尽量提供详细的背景信息和具体的问题描述,这样其他用户可以更好地理解你的问题并提供有效的帮助。搜索时,可以使用具体的关键词和标签来过滤结果。

Reddit

Reddit 有多个编程相关的子版块,例如r/learnpython和r/Python。在这些子版块上,你可以找到许多Python问题的讨论和解答。

Reddit上的社区活跃度很高,用户们热衷于分享他们的经验和解决方案。通过参与这些讨论,你可以获得许多有价值的信息和建议。

六、实践与练习

练习题与挑战

除了查找答案,实践和练习也是提升Python编程能力的重要方式。许多网站提供了各种编程练习题和挑战,例如LeetCode、HackerRank和Codewars。通过解决这些问题,可以加深对Python的理解和应用能力。

这些平台上有许多不同难度的题目,从简单的基础题到复杂的算法题。通过不断练习和挑战自己,可以逐步提高编程技能和解决问题的能力。

项目实践

实际项目是应用Python知识的最佳方式。选择一个感兴趣的项目,从头开始设计和实现,可以帮助你全面掌握Python的各个方面。项目可以是一个简单的工具,也可以是一个复杂的应用程序,通过项目实践,你可以积累丰富的编程经验。

在项目实践过程中,会遇到各种实际问题,通过查找资料和寻求帮助,可以不断学习和提高。同时,项目也是展示自己编程能力的一个很好的方式,可以将项目发布在GitHub等平台,与他人分享和交流。

七、总结

要搜Python题的答案,关键在于选择合适的工具和方法。通过使用搜索引擎、在线编程社区、编程学习网站、文档与教程、互动问答平台等多种途径,可以快速找到问题的答案并不断提升自己的编程能力。同时,通过实践和练习,可以将所学知识应用到实际项目中,不断积累经验和提高技能。

相关问答FAQs:

如何有效地在网上寻找Python编程题目的解决方案?
在寻找Python编程题目的答案时,可以利用多个资源。首先,利用搜索引擎输入题目描述及关键词,如“Python 题目 + 答案”或“Python 解决方案”。同时,可以访问专业的编程问答网站如Stack Overflow,或者相关的编程社区和论坛,这些地方的用户往往会提供详细的代码示例和解决思路。

有哪些推荐的Python学习网站可以帮助我解决编程问题?
有很多优秀的在线学习平台可以帮助你解决Python编程问题。例如,LeetCode和HackerRank提供大量的编程题目和解决方案,适合通过实践提高编程能力。此外,Codecademy和Coursera也提供系统的Python课程,涵盖基础到高级的内容,帮助你更好地理解和解决编程问题。

如何确保我找到的Python答案是正确和高效的?
在获取Python答案时,查看多种来源的解决方案非常重要。可以比较不同的解法,注意其时间复杂度和空间复杂度。阅读用户评论和评分可以帮助判断答案的有效性。同时,尝试自己实现这些解法,并进行测试,确保其在不同情况下的表现。

相关文章